Transaction 30643546c7226757c62dbfb757fae1a20bf602b0bd122dd09fa440ee1aaa4475

2 Input
2 Outputs
  • 30643546c7226757c62dbfb757fae1a20bf602b0bd122dd09fa440ee1aaa4475:0
  • value  3760000
    address  3E2a2Khkru6EEDwyuyh2D5uaBFCyEe8i6Z
  • 30643546c7226757c62dbfb757fae1a20bf602b0bd122dd09fa440ee1aaa4475:1
  • value  6515656
    address  1JHDspHaHFukYMi1B4SnmCMGhoMtbBPyCq